Microsoft has not given up on the smartphone market to acquire InMobi

    In the tech world, innovation is always on the move. Recently, NetEase Technology News reported that Microsoft might expand its presence in the smartphone market by acquiring InMobi, a leading mobile advertising platform. This potential acquisition could significantly boost Microsoft's market share, especially in emerging markets like India and China. According to Yahoo Finance, the deal was rumored to be in the works as early as 2016. InMobi’s deep insights into user behavior and preferences would give Microsoft a competitive edge, particularly in regions where smartphone adoption is growing rapidly. With InMobi's focus on emerging markets, this partnership could help Microsoft gain more traction in countries such as India and China, where mobile usage is booming. Despite launching the latest Windows 10 system on devices like the Lumia 950 and 950 XL, Microsoft hasn't managed to capture a significant portion of the smartphone market. The company aims to challenge Apple's iOS and Google's Android by positioning Windows 10 as a universal platform. Although Microsoft has promised a web-based tool to help users transfer apps from iOS or Android to Windows, this feature has yet to be released. China remains the largest smartphone market globally, with the highest number of users. Meanwhile, India is also experiencing rapid growth, with projections suggesting it may overtake the U.S. as the second-largest market by 2017. Recognizing this, Microsoft is working closely with Chinese authorities to customize Windows 10 for local needs. Additionally, Foxconn recently announced a $5 billion investment in India's smartphone industry over the next five years, highlighting the region's increasing importance. With these strategic moves, Microsoft is clearly looking to strengthen its foothold in key markets through both partnerships and technological advancements. Whether the InMobi acquisition will materialize remains to be seen, but the potential benefits are clear.
